Matches in SemOpenAlex for { <https://semopenalex.org/work/W3101719592> ?p ?o ?g. }
Showing items 1 to 80 of
80
with 100 items per page.
- W3101719592 abstract "Smart contract platforms facilitate the development of important and diverse distributed applications in a simple manner. This simplicity stems from the inherent utility of employing the state of smart contracts to store, query and verify the validity of application data. In Ethereum, data storage incurs an underpriced, non-recurring, predefined fee. Furthermore, as there is no incentive for freeing or minimizing the state of smart contracts, Ethereum is faced with a tragedy of the commons problem with regards to its monotonically increasing state. This issue, if left unchecked, may lead to centralization and directly impact Ethereum's security and longevity. In this work, we introduce an alternative paradigm for developing smart contracts in which their state is of constant size and facilitates the verification of application data that are stored to and queried from an external, potentially unreliable, storage network. This approach is relevant for a wide range of applications, such as any key-value store. We evaluate our approach by adapting the most widely deployed standard for fungible tokens, i.e., the ERC20 token standard. We show that Ethereum's current cost model penalizes our approach, even though it minimizes the overhead to Ethereum's state and aligns well with Ethereum's future. We address Ethereum's monotonically increasing state in a two-fold manner. First, we introduce recurring fees that are proportional to the state of smart contracts and adjustable by the miners that maintain the network. Second, we propose a scheme where the cost of storage-related operations reflects the effort that miners have to expend to execute them. Lastly, we show that under such a pricing scheme that encourages economy in the state consumed by smart contracts, our ERC20 token adaptation reduces the incurred transaction fees by up to an order of magnitude." @default.
- W3101719592 created "2020-11-23" @default.
- W3101719592 creator A5077435405 @default.
- W3101719592 creator A5083113208 @default.
- W3101719592 date "2019-04-01" @default.
- W3101719592 modified "2023-09-25" @default.
- W3101719592 title "An Alternative Paradigm for Developing and Pricing Storage on Smart Contract Platforms" @default.
- W3101719592 cites W1533567700 @default.
- W3101719592 cites W1563885178 @default.
- W3101719592 cites W2764131694 @default.
- W3101719592 cites W2887050046 @default.
- W3101719592 doi "https://doi.org/10.1109/dappcon.2019.00032" @default.
- W3101719592 hasPublicationYear "2019" @default.
- W3101719592 type Work @default.
- W3101719592 sameAs 3101719592 @default.
- W3101719592 citedByCount "3" @default.
- W3101719592 countsByYear W31017195922021 @default.
- W3101719592 countsByYear W31017195922022 @default.
- W3101719592 crossrefType "proceedings-article" @default.
- W3101719592 hasAuthorship W3101719592A5077435405 @default.
- W3101719592 hasAuthorship W3101719592A5083113208 @default.
- W3101719592 hasBestOaLocation W31017195922 @default.
- W3101719592 hasConcept C111919701 @default.
- W3101719592 hasConcept C11413529 @default.
- W3101719592 hasConcept C120314980 @default.
- W3101719592 hasConcept C162324750 @default.
- W3101719592 hasConcept C175444787 @default.
- W3101719592 hasConcept C2779687700 @default.
- W3101719592 hasConcept C2779950589 @default.
- W3101719592 hasConcept C2779960059 @default.
- W3101719592 hasConcept C29122968 @default.
- W3101719592 hasConcept C38652104 @default.
- W3101719592 hasConcept C41008148 @default.
- W3101719592 hasConcept C48103436 @default.
- W3101719592 hasConcept C48145219 @default.
- W3101719592 hasConcept C75949130 @default.
- W3101719592 hasConcept C77088390 @default.
- W3101719592 hasConceptScore W3101719592C111919701 @default.
- W3101719592 hasConceptScore W3101719592C11413529 @default.
- W3101719592 hasConceptScore W3101719592C120314980 @default.
- W3101719592 hasConceptScore W3101719592C162324750 @default.
- W3101719592 hasConceptScore W3101719592C175444787 @default.
- W3101719592 hasConceptScore W3101719592C2779687700 @default.
- W3101719592 hasConceptScore W3101719592C2779950589 @default.
- W3101719592 hasConceptScore W3101719592C2779960059 @default.
- W3101719592 hasConceptScore W3101719592C29122968 @default.
- W3101719592 hasConceptScore W3101719592C38652104 @default.
- W3101719592 hasConceptScore W3101719592C41008148 @default.
- W3101719592 hasConceptScore W3101719592C48103436 @default.
- W3101719592 hasConceptScore W3101719592C48145219 @default.
- W3101719592 hasConceptScore W3101719592C75949130 @default.
- W3101719592 hasConceptScore W3101719592C77088390 @default.
- W3101719592 hasLocation W31017195921 @default.
- W3101719592 hasLocation W31017195922 @default.
- W3101719592 hasOpenAccess W3101719592 @default.
- W3101719592 hasPrimaryLocation W31017195921 @default.
- W3101719592 hasRelatedWork W128632542 @default.
- W3101719592 hasRelatedWork W2034051056 @default.
- W3101719592 hasRelatedWork W2242045339 @default.
- W3101719592 hasRelatedWork W2550229144 @default.
- W3101719592 hasRelatedWork W2560909194 @default.
- W3101719592 hasRelatedWork W2756207517 @default.
- W3101719592 hasRelatedWork W2794619307 @default.
- W3101719592 hasRelatedWork W2901704240 @default.
- W3101719592 hasRelatedWork W2949423061 @default.
- W3101719592 hasRelatedWork W2962780784 @default.
- W3101719592 hasRelatedWork W2965738324 @default.
- W3101719592 hasRelatedWork W2975778131 @default.
- W3101719592 hasRelatedWork W2980046995 @default.
- W3101719592 hasRelatedWork W2980548137 @default.
- W3101719592 hasRelatedWork W3035180566 @default.
- W3101719592 hasRelatedWork W3101456344 @default.
- W3101719592 hasRelatedWork W3101719592 @default.
- W3101719592 hasRelatedWork W3154623519 @default.
- W3101719592 hasRelatedWork W3160296217 @default.
- W3101719592 hasRelatedWork W3175747135 @default.
- W3101719592 isParatext "false" @default.
- W3101719592 isRetracted "false" @default.
- W3101719592 magId "3101719592" @default.
- W3101719592 workType "article" @default.